Key Differences
Vanguard Scout B62 (A) is the more affordable option with a lightweight bipod design, 360° V yoke swivel and flip legs for quick setup; Primos Trigger Stick Gen3 (B) offers greater adjustable height range and a quick-detach yoke plus a contoured non-slip grip for varied shooting positions. Choose A if you want a compact, swiveling V-yoke bipod with foam grips; choose B if you need taller, more versatile shooting-stick height adjustment and a quick-detach system
